اللَّهُمَّ إِنَّكَ خَلَقْتَ نَفْسِي وَأَنْتَ تَوَفَّاهَا، لَكَ مَمَاتُهَا وَمَحْيَاهَا، إِنْ أَحْيَيْتَهَا فَاحْفَظْهَا وَإِنْ أَمَتَّهَا فَاغْفِرْ لَهَا، اللَّهُمَّ إِنِّي أَسْأَلُكَ الْعَافِيَةَ
Allahumma innaka khalaqta nafsi wa Anta tawaffaha, laka mamatuha wa mahyaha, in ahyaytaha fahfadhha wa in amattaha faghfir laha. Allahumma inni as'alukal-'afiyah
O Allah, You created my soul and You will take it. To You belongs its death and its life. If You keep it alive, protect it, and if You cause it to die, forgive it. O Allah, I ask You for well-being.
This du'a acknowledges the most humbling reality of sleep: you do not know if you will wake up. "If You keep it alive, protect it; if You cause it to die, forgive it" — it covers both outcomes with complete trust. You hand over your soul every night, and every morning it is returned to you as a gift.
